Falmouth
Aug 17

Falmouth

Sunday, August 17, 2025
Finished

Race Details

Falmouth, MA, United States
Distance 7Mi
2 of 56 Running
Avg. VDOT finish times 1:02:05
Route map

Other editions of Falmouth